Plot Summary of A Red Death
"Easy Rawlins is threatened with prison for tax evasion, but an FBI agent offers to get him off the hook if he helps get the goods on a Communist union organizer named Wenzler. In the course of Rawlins' investigation, a woman is killed in an apartment building he owns, and the pastor of a church at which he is working is killed together with a woman with whom he is having sex. Rawlins is accused by the police. Later Wenzler is also killed. Rawlins must find the real killer and prove his innocence."
